Ukraine expands the black list of Russian cultural figures

The Ministry of Culture and Information Policy of Ukraine has decided to expand the list of persons who pose a threat to national security. The updated list included six new Russian cultural figures who became part of anti-Ukrainian propaganda activities.

According to the department's order, the following were added to the list:

  • Oleg Mashkov, Russian artist, director and artistic director of the Oleg Tabakov Moscow Theater and the Sovremennyk Moscow Theater;
  • Natalia Antonova, Russian actress;
  • Vitaly Gogunskyi, Russian actor, singer and TV presenter;
  • Serhii Veksler, artist and theater director;
  • Anton Batyrev, Russian actor;
  • Alyona Yakovleva, Russian actress.

These cultural figures have become part of propaganda campaigns promoting anti-Ukrainian narratives and ideas that are part of Russian aggression against Ukraine.

Thus, there are currently 228 people on the list of persons who pose a threat to the national security of Ukraine. We will remind that in 2023 the Ministry of Culture has already included three Russians in this list.
